Solar street lamp with wind power cleaning device
Technical Field
The utility model relates to a belt cleaning device technical field especially relates to a solar street lamp with wind-force belt cleaning device.
Background
The solar street lamp is powered by a crystalline silicon solar cell, a maintenance-free valve-controlled sealed storage battery stores electric energy, and an ultra-high-brightness LED lamp is used as a light source and is controlled by an intelligent charging and discharging controller to replace the traditional street lamp for public power illumination.

Referring to fig. 1-3, a solar street lamp with a wind power cleaning device comprises a lamp post 1, a lighting lamp 2 is fixedly installed on the lamp post 1, one end of a connecting rod 3 is welded on the top of the lamp post 1, a cleaning seat 4 is welded on the other end of the connecting rod 3, a solar panel 5 is fixedly installed on the top of the cleaning seat 4, a first cleaning block 6 and a second cleaning block 7 are respectively arranged on two sides of the cleaning seat 4, a thread groove 8 is arranged on the first cleaning block 6, rotating holes 9 are respectively arranged on two sides of the first cleaning block 6, fixed blocks 10 are welded in the two rotating holes 9, first through holes are respectively arranged on the two fixed blocks 10, fan blades 11 are respectively arranged on two sides of the first cleaning block 6, one end of a rotating rod 12 is welded on the two fan blades 11, the other ends of the two rotating rods 12 respectively penetrate through the two first through holes and extend into the thread groove 8, two connecting seats, all rotate in two connecting seats 13 and install turning block 14, the other end of two dwang 12 welds respectively in one side that two turning blocks 14 kept away from each other, one side welding that two turning blocks 14 are close to each other has same threaded rod 15, be equipped with first slider 17 on the threaded rod 15, set up threaded hole 18 on the first slider 17, threaded hole 18 and threaded rod 15 threaded connection, spout 19 has been seted up on the second cleaning block 7, the welding has same slide bar 20 on the both sides inner wall of spout 19, slidable mounting has second slider 23 on slide bar 20.
Effective cleaning of dust accumulated on the solar panel 5 is realized through mutual matching of a lamp pole 1, a lighting lamp 2, a connecting rod 3, a cleaning seat 4, a solar panel 5, a first cleaning block 6, a second cleaning block 7, a thread groove 8, a rotating hole 9, a fixing block 10, fan blades 11, a rotating rod 12, a connecting seat 13, a rotating block 14, a threaded rod 15, a limiting block 16, a first sliding block 17, a threaded hole 18, a sliding groove 19, a sliding rod 20, a spring 21, a buffering plate 22, a second sliding block 23 and a cleaning rod 24, firstly, two fan blades 11 are blown by wind to enable the two fan blades 11 to rotate, one fan blade 11 rotates forwards through wind power, two rotating rods 12 rotate in the thread groove 8 through rotation of the two fan blades 11, two rotating blocks 14 rotate in the two connecting seats 13 respectively through rotation of the two rotating blocks 14, the threaded rod 15 rotates through rotation of the two rotating blocks 14, the threaded rod 15 rotates in the threaded hole 18 to drive the first sliding block 17 to slide on the threaded rod 15 in the horizontal direction, the horizontal direction sliding through the first sliding block 17 drives the cleaning rod 24 to slide on the solar panel 5 in the horizontal direction, and bristles on the cleaning rod 24 clean the solar panel 5.
